Flamesoul is a Theme that can be gained by a Hero from the event Stories of Fire.

Theme conflicts

A Flamesoul hero will not be eligible for any of these additional themes: Beartouched, Botanical, Celestial, Child of the Hills, Crystalline, Deepist Spy, Elmsoul, Frogtouched, Frost, Gorgonoid, Mark of the Horn, Mortificial Enhancements, Shadow, Skeletal, Spell Touched, Sylvan, Vulture Acolyte, Wolftouched

If a hero has any of these themes, it is not possible to also become Flamesoul: Beartouched, Botanical, Celestial, Crystalline, Elmsoul, Frost, Shadow, Skeletal, Sylvan, Wolftouched

Without theme slot conflicts, a Flamesoul hero is still eligible for any of these additional themes: Crowtouched, Drauven Wings, Foxish, Hawksoul, Mothly, Petrified, Ratlike, Scorpioid, Skunkish, Stormtouched, Teeny Wings

Without theme slot conflicts, it is still possible for a hero with any of the following themes to also become Flamesoul: Child of the Hills, Crowtouched, Deepist Spy, Drauven Wings, Foxish, Frogtouched, Gorgonoid, Hawksoul, Mark of the Horn, Mortificial Enhancements, Mothly, Petrified, Ratlike, Scorpioid, Skunkish, Spell Touched, Stormtouched, Teeny Wings, Vulture Acolyte

The following theme slots will be transformed on initial acquisition of the theme: Left Arm (required to be available), Head (optional; may be already occupied by a non-conflicting theme)

Theme Upgrade

Living Hearth

(Passive) <name> gains +1 Potency and +2 range to Cone of Fire when standing on the same tile as a blaze.

Note: to use this ability, it must be selected as a theme upgrade upon hero promotion.

Specifics

The hero gains Fire Tattoo and their left arm is replaced by a Fire Arm. Their History will include:

<Hero's> inner passion drew him/her to a mysterious fire spirit, which now burns within his/her body and soul.

This theme is not affected by the Hero's colors.

This theme grants fire immunity.

Fire Tattoo

Sigils of fire burn on <self>'s brow.

In addition to the head tattoo, the hero's hair color changes and streaks appear in their hair.

Fire Arm (L)

<self>'s left arm spawns the eager start of a flame.
UI DiamondRed.png single action, ends turn

Cone of Fire

x magic damage, 4.6 range (Ranged)
EquipmentIcon fire.pngFire Stunt

Shoot a blast of fire from your hand

Damage: (1 to 3) + 1/2(Bonus Damage + Potency)

Upgrade

UI DiamondRed.png single action, ends turn

Cone of Fire+

x magic damage, 4.6 range (Ranged)
EquipmentIcon fire.pngFire Stunt

Shoot a blast of fire from your hand

Damage: (3 to 5) + 1/2(Bonus Damage + Potency)

Fire Arm (R)

<self>'s right arm brings the inferno.
UI DiamondRed.png single action, ends turn

Flame Strike

x magic damage, range 1.6 (Melee)
EquipmentIcon fire.pngFire Stunt

<self> blasts a nearby foe with their flaming fist.

Damage: (3 to 6) + 1/2(Bonus Damage + Potency)

Upgrade

UI DiamondRed.png single action, ends turn

Flame Strike+

x magic damage, range 1.6 (Melee)
EquipmentIcon fire.pngFire Stunt

<self> blasts a nearby foe with their flaming fist.

Damage: (4 to 7) + (Bonus Damage + Potency)

Fire Leg (L)

<self>'s left leg is fiery.

-0.2 Speed
+0.8 Warding

Fire Leg (R)

<self>'s right leg is fiery.

-0.2 Speed
+0.8 Warding

Tips

  • Flamesoul is one of the stronger themes for mystics with Vigorflow because (like Sylvan, Botanical, and Stormtouched) it offers a Vigorflow-boosted ranged attack that hits multiple targets. Flamesoul can be particularly convenient for Vigorflow because Cone of Fire creates Blazes, which are the ideal Vigorflow interfusion because they do not get destroyed.
  • Flamesoul's Cone of Fire is similar to Botanical's Thorn Lash in that both are line attacks. However, Cone of Fire hits a slightly wider area than Thorn Lash when not aimed in a cardinal direction. Cone of Fire also has more aiming freedom because it always hits the full range even if a nearby tile is targeted; certain tile configurations can be hit by targeting an intermediate tile that cannot be hit by targeting a tile at maximum range. In practice, these effects mean that it is often significantly easier to hit multiple targets with Cone of Fire than with Thorn Lash.
